色婷婷狠狠18禁久久YY,CHINESE性内射高清国产,国产女人18毛片水真多1,国产AV在线观看

IP地址排序MySQL(詳解IP地址排序的MySQL實現方法)

黃文隆2年前14瀏覽0評論

答:IP地址排序MySQL是指在MySQL中對IP地址進行排序的一種方法。由于IP地址是由四個數字組成的,如果直接對IP地址進行排序,會出現錯誤的排序結果。因此,需要對IP地址進行轉換,將其轉換為一個整數,然后再進行排序。

問:如何實現IP地址排序MySQL?

答:實現IP地址排序MySQL需要以下幾個步驟:

1. 將IP地址轉換為整數:MySQL提供了一個INET_ATON函數,可以將IP地址轉換為整數。將IP地址"192.168.1.1"轉換為整數的SQL語句為:SELECT INET_ATON('192.168.1.1')。

2. 對整數進行排序:對轉換后的整數進行排序即可。對一個包含IP地址的表按照IP地址從小到大排序的SQL語句為:SELECT * FROM ip_table ORDER BY INET_ATON(ip_address) ASC。

3. 將整數轉換為IP地址:將排序后的整數轉換為IP地址,可以使用MySQL提供的INET_NTOA函數。將整數"3232235777"轉換為IP地址的SQL語句為:SELECT INET_NTOA(3232235777)。

問:IP地址排序MySQL有什么應用場景?

答:IP地址排序MySQL可以用于對IP地址進行排序,常見的應用場景包括:

1. 網絡監控:在網絡監控中,需要對各個IP地址進行排序,以便更好地分析網絡流量、定位故障等。

2. 日志分析:在日志分析中,需要對訪問IP地址進行排序,以便更好地了解網站訪問情況、用戶行為等。

3. 數據庫查詢優化:在數據庫查詢中,如果需要按照IP地址進行排序,可以使用IP地址排序MySQL來提高查詢效率。